Juicy Gems Slot Overview
Cherries, lemons and a cut diamond spinning inside a gold arcade cabinet, with a jackpot ladder glowing down one side. That is the pitch. Classic fruit symbols dressed up in gemstone lighting, five reels, three rows, five fixed paylines, and all of it pointed at a single hold and win bonus carrying four jackpots.
One thing to be clear about up front: there is no free spins round in this game. None. The Bonus Game runs on three respins, and those respins are what get mislabelled as free spins elsewhere. The heart Scatter pays cash and triggers absolutely nothing. So the whole game is five Bonus symbols and what happens after them.
RTP is 96.11%, volatility is high, and the hit rate sits around 14%, which is low even for a jackpot slot. The ceiling is 5,555x the bet, and the GRAND jackpot alone accounts for 5,000x of that.

Features & How They Work
Bonus Symbols and the 1x to 16x Ladder
Five or more Bonus symbols anywhere on the grid trigger the Bonus Game. Each one carries a random value: 1x, 2x, 3x, 4x, 5x, 6x, 7x, 8x, 10x, 14x or 16x the bet. Eleven steps, which is finer grading than most hold and win ladders bother with. But those values pay nothing in the base game. They only count once the Bonus Game starts, so four Bonus symbols and a fat 16x sitting there is worth exactly zero.
The Bonus Game
Three respins to start. The regular symbols fade out, the reels are swapped for ones carrying only Bonus symbols and blanks, and everything that lands sticks. Each new Bonus symbol resets the counter back to three. It runs until the respins are gone or all 15 positions are filled, then every value on the board is added together and paid as one lump. Textbook hold and win, no twists on the formula.
Four Jackpots
MINOR 20x, MAJOR 50x, SUPER 500x, GRAND 5,000x, and not one of them exists outside the Bonus Game. The first three ride on individual Bonus symbols, so they land the same way any other value lands. The GRAND works differently: it needs all 15 positions filled, a completely covered board, nothing missing. That single jackpot is where the headline number comes from.
The Heart Scatter
Three, four or five hearts anywhere on the reels pay 2x, 10x or 50x the bet. That is its entire function. No round behind it, no respins, no collection meter. It is a paying scatter wearing the costume of a trigger symbol, and it trips people up.

How Juicy Gems Plays
Long stretches of nothing, broken up by cherries. That is the rhythm. With five paylines and a hit rate near 14%, most spins leave a blank grid, and the wins that do arrive are usually a couple of cherries handing back a slice of the stake. That two-of-a-kind rule is doing quiet work: strip it out and the base game would feel close to dead.
Everything else is waiting. Five Bonus symbols across fifteen positions is a demanding ask, so the wait runs long, and there is no secondary feature to break it up. When the bonus finally lands, the respin counter becomes the whole show. Three, back to three, down to one, and either the board keeps filling or it stops cold. Tense in the way hold and win always is, and for my money worth the wait when it comes. Between visits, though, there is nothing here to hold your attention.

Is Juicy Gems Worth Playing?
A fruit machine with a hold and win bolted onto it, and the honest read is that the bolt-on is the only reason to load it. Credit where it is due: the 1,000x diamond line pay means the base game has a genuine top end, and most jackpot slots strip that out and leave filler. Everything around it is thin, though. Five lines, a Scatter that pays and does nothing more, a hit rate that will test patience, and no buy button in this edition (Evoplay ships a separate Juicy Gems Bonus Buy if that matters to you).
Small stakes and short sessions get the best out of it, chasing a full board and knowing how rarely one turns up. Fine for what it is. It just does not hold up across a long sitting.
